Interpreting time-related trends in effect estimates

Summary
Apparent time trends in study effects often stem from external factors, not time itself. Understanding these sources is crucial for accurate interpretation of epidemiological research findings.

Background:
- Apparent time trends in effect measures can be misleading.
- These trends may arise from various confounding factors unrelated to the actual effect.
- Time itself does not cause changes; underlying factors do.
Purpose of the Study:
- To review and elucidate the diverse sources of apparent time trends in effect measures.
- To emphasize the importance of identifying these sources for accurate scientific interpretation.
- To discuss how different explanations align with age, cohort, or period effects.
Main Methods:
- Literature review of epidemiological and statistical concepts.
- Analysis of how changes in covariate distributions, background rates, exposure, measurement quality, and selection factors influence effect trends.
- Examination of the interplay between effect measures and changing background incidence.
- Discussion of age, cohort, and period phenomena in trend analysis.
Main Results:
- Apparent time trends in effect are attributed to changes in covariate distributions, background rates, exposure, measurement quality, or selection factors.
- The choice of effect measure is critical when background incidence is changing.
- Evidence for age-, cohort-, or period-related phenomena helps evaluate trend explanations.
- Short-duration studies require strong assumptions to attribute trends to specific axes (age, cohort, or time).
Conclusions:
- Apparent time trends in effect measures necessitate careful examination of underlying sources.
- Accurate interpretation depends on accounting for changes in study parameters and background rates.
- The choice of analytical axis (age, cohort, period) should be guided by the plausibility of different explanations.
- Methodological rigor is essential, especially in studies with limited duration relative to observed trends.
